CVE-2026-20215 Cisco CVE debrief

A vulnerability in the 7z file format parser of ClamAV could allow an unauthenticated, remote attacker to cause a DoS condition or other impacts due to memory corruption. This is caused by improper boundary checks for 7z file content during scanning, potentially leading to an out-of-bounds buffer write. Technical summary

The vulnerability is caused by improper boundary checks for content in 7z files during scanning, which may result in an out-of-bounds buffer write. An attacker could exploit this vulnerability by submitting a crafted file that contains 7z content to be scanned by ClamAV on an affected device. This could allow the attacker to cause the ClamAV scanning process to terminate, resulting in a DoS condition on the affected software.
